Makefile 527 B

1234567891011121314151617181920212223242526272829303132333435
  1. all: user locate chat
  2. .PHONY: user
  3. user:
  4. git pull
  5. docker-compose --env-file .env build user
  6. docker-compose --env-file .env up -d user
  7. .PHONY: locate
  8. locate:
  9. git pull
  10. docker-compose --env-file .env build locate
  11. docker-compose --env-file .env up -d locate
  12. .PHONY: chat
  13. chat:
  14. git pull
  15. docker-compose --env-file .env build chat
  16. docker-compose --env-file .env up -d chat
  17. srv=
  18. .PHONY: reload
  19. reload:
  20. pmon2 reload --sig HUP $(srv)
  21. .PHONY: stop
  22. pmon2 stop --sig HUP $(srv)
  23. swag:
  24. swag init -g main.go
  25. fmt:
  26. swag fmt